Full report

1 min read · 96 words
Five United Nations rights experts have urged Canada to take all feasible measures to protect the Sikh activist Moninder Singh, who has been repeatedly warned by the Canadian authorities of credible threats to his life.In a letter to the Canadian government dated June 3, and made public two months later, as per regular procedure, the UN experts raised “concerning allegations of foreign intimidation and reprisals” against Singh, a Canadian national.The letter said that since 2022, Singh has received four so-called “duty to warn” notices from the Canadian authorities about credible and imminent threats to his life.
